arm64: dts: qcom: Add missing vdd-supply for QUSB2 PHY
authorShawn Guo <shawn.guo@linaro.org>
Tue, 28 Sep 2021 02:20:02 +0000 (10:20 +0800)
committerBjorn Andersson <bjorn.andersson@linaro.org>
Sat, 20 Nov 2021 22:24:57 +0000 (16:24 -0600)
QUSB2 PHY requires vdd-supply for digital circuit operation.  Add it for
platforms that miss it.

Signed-off-by: Shawn Guo <shawn.guo@linaro.org>
Acked-by: Vinod Koul <vkoul@kernel.org>
Signed-off-by: Bjorn Andersson <bjorn.andersson@linaro.org>
Link: https://lore.kernel.org/r/20210928022002.26286-4-shawn.guo@linaro.org
arch/arm64/boot/dts/qcom/apq8096-db820c.dts
arch/arm64/boot/dts/qcom/msm8996-sony-xperia-tone.dtsi
arch/arm64/boot/dts/qcom/msm8998-clamshell.dtsi
arch/arm64/boot/dts/qcom/msm8998-oneplus-common.dtsi

index 28403d2..f623db8 100644 (file)
 &hsusb_phy1 {
        status = "okay";
 
+       vdd-supply = <&vreg_l28a_0p925>;
        vdda-pll-supply = <&vreg_l12a_1p8>;
        vdda-phy-dpdm-supply = <&vreg_l24a_3p075>;
 };
 &hsusb_phy2 {
        status = "okay";
 
+       vdd-supply = <&vreg_l28a_0p925>;
        vdda-pll-supply = <&vreg_l12a_1p8>;
        vdda-phy-dpdm-supply = <&vreg_l24a_3p075>;
 };
index 137b2d1..3bb50ce 100644 (file)
 &hsusb_phy1 {
        status = "okay";
 
+       vdd-supply = <&pm8994_l28>;
        vdda-pll-supply = <&pm8994_l12>;
        vdda-phy-dpdm-supply = <&pm8994_l24>;
 };
index 3f60575..b3b3525 100644 (file)
 &qusb2phy {
        status = "okay";
 
+       vdd-supply = <&vreg_l1a_0p875>;
        vdda-pll-supply = <&vreg_l12a_1p8>;
        vdda-phy-dpdm-supply = <&vreg_l24a_3p075>;
 };
index 6541880..9823d48 100644 (file)
 &qusb2phy {
        status = "okay";
 
+       vdd-supply = <&vreg_l1a_0p875>;
        vdda-pll-supply = <&vreg_l12a_1p8>;
        vdda-phy-dpdm-supply = <&vreg_l24a_3p075>;
 };